Team form & player matchups
Portland’s 6‑1‑1 start reflects a balanced attack and stout defense; recent outcomes show a string of wins and one draw. Louisville’s 1‑5‑1 record and recent losses indicate defensive vulnerability and inconsistent scoring. Key matchups: Portland creators (Moultrie, Turner) vs Louisville creators (Weber, Sears) — Portland’s transition game should test Louisville’s backline.
PLAYER MATCHUPS TO WATCH
Racing Louisville
S. Weber (#42) — 3 goals in 7 matches; primary scoring threat.
T. Flint (#26) — 2 goals; strong late‑run midfielder.
E. Sears (#13) — 3 assists; key creator.
Portland Thorns
O. Moultrie (#13) — 4 goals, 3 assists; elite dual‑threat midfielder.
R. Turner (#66) — 4 goals; vertical threat in transition.
P. Tordin (#19) — 3 goals, 3 assists; dynamic wide attacker.

SERIES HISTORY
Portland leads the all‑time series: 6 wins, 2 losses, 2 draws
Last five meetings:
Sep 5, 2025: Portland 2–1 Louisville
Apr 27, 2025: Portland 3–3 Louisville
Oct 19, 2024: Louisville 1–0 Portland
Mar 30, 2024: Portland 2–2 Louisville
Sep 2, 2023: Louisville 2–1 Portland
